> **Rubberduck version information**

Rubberduck version 2.5.2.5906 loading:
Operating System: Microsoft Windows NT 10.0.22000.0 x64
Host Product: Microsoft Office x64
Host Version: 16.0.14701.20166
Host Executable: EXCEL.EXE;


**Description**
Excel [RD] crashes on emptying a class file.

**To Reproduce**
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
1. Go to a class file that you want to empty (e.g. to replace from pasted code).
2. Press CONTROL + A to select everything.
3. Press DELET
